What is SEO?

SEO is the process of optimizing your website to rank higher in search results. It may sound simple, but SEO is a long-term strategy that requires a lot of effort and consistency. You can’t expect to get high rankings overnight with just one tweak or quick fix!

Search engines are constantly changing their algorithms, so if you want your site to stay at the top of search results over time, it’s important to stay up-to-date on any changes that might affect your site. This includes:

New trends like voice search and AI (Artificial Intelligence) bots

Updates to existing algorithms such as those used by Google’s Penguin algorithm

Why You Should Care About Shopify SEO

Shopify SEO is important for ranking better in search engines, which means that more people will find your store and visit it. In turn, this increases the number of people who might buy from you. If you have a strong Shopify SEO strategy in place, your store could be more competitive than others in its niche, meaning that it ranks higher on Google and other search engines. The higher up on page one that your business appears on Google’s SERP (Search Engine Results Page) the more first-time visitors will click through to visit your site.

As well as being good for getting traffic to your store, good Shopify SEO strategies are also good for generating sales – after all; if someone lands on an informative and optimized page they’re far more likely to stay there and make a purchase than if they land on an unoptimized or poor quality landing page

How To Optimize Your Store For SEO

The name of your store is the first thing people see when they search. Make sure it's relevant to your products and brand identity.

A meta description helps visitors understand what they're about to get into before they click on a link or product page. Use short descriptions that are unique, descriptive, and compelling enough for someone to take action (like buying something).

Canonical tags help reduce duplicate content issues by telling Google which version of a URL should be indexed for different queries. For example, if you have two pages that share similar content but target different keywords, canonical tags will let you tell Google which one should be indexed as the main page so that users don't get confused by multiple versions of the same URL showing up in search results.

Tagging products on Shopify starts with adding categories based on relevant keywords (for example: clothing > pants), then adding product descriptions (make sure these contain descriptive terms related to your business), titles (use keywords here!), images (make them eye catching!), reviews (have customers leave feedback) and finally URLs/links/URL structure(make sure everything ties together).
